    Hi all

    Looking for some advice on the following matter.
    I'm with UTV internet (Phone & Broadband) for over Four years. I now want to cancel to change provider. I have emailed customer service stating this and thus have giving the 30 days notice required.
    I have since gotten a reply saying that if I cancel I will be liable for "Early Termination Fees".
    The only reason I can think of why they are saying I'm breaking contract Is a change in my broadband package at the start of this year.
    I can't find anything in the T & C on the UTV Website.
    Any help will be much appreciated.


Comments

  • Registered Users Posts: 33,518 ✭✭✭✭dudara


    They may well be right. Often, a change to a package can be taken as a renewal of a contract, thus starting the whole contract term thing again.

    Verbally moving to a new package can constitute acceptance of a contract, but they should have explained this to you.

    Ring them up and why they consider you to be in contract. Look for detailed T&Cs.

    Yeah you were right dudara.
    The changing of a package is considered a new contract. They told me if I cancel I will have to pay phone line rental €25 for the next 4 months and pay a once off €29.99 exit fee to cancel broadband.
    I will stay with them on the phone until Feb and cancel the broadband A.S.A.P.
    There is always a catch which they do not fully explain.
